jQuery学习

Jquery学习
创建JQuery对象的方法,
$(selectors, context), 其中selectors是Dom文档节点的选择路径, context是可选的,为jquery对象或者dom节点, 整 个函数的意思是在context中寻找符合selectors的节点,把这些节点组装成jquery对象。

$(html), 把html字符转化成dom对象。
$(elements), 把dom对象包裹成JQuery对象,这样就可以使用jQuery的方法了
$(callback), 应该相当与onLoad = callback吧.

jQuery选择符
基本选择符
#id, element, .class, *
层次选择符
ancestor descendant 在祖先中的后代中选择满足条件的,
parent > child 在子节点中选择
prev + next 在后退轴中选择节点
prev ~ siblings 在后退轴的兄弟节点中选择
基本过滤选择符
:first, :last, :not(selector), :even, :odd, :eq(index), :gt(index), :lt(index);
:header, :animated.
内容过滤选择符:
:empty, :has(selector), :parent
可视过滤符,
:hidden, :visible.
属性过滤符
[attribute] 有此属性, [checked]
[attribute=value]
[attribute!=value] 不等于
[attribute^=value] 以value开头
[attribute$=value] 以value结束
[attribute*=value]包含
[selector1][selector2]交集
子节点过滤
:nth-child, :first-child, :last-child, :only-child
form选择符
:input, :text, :password, :radio, :checkbox, :submit,
:image, :reset, :button, :file, :hidden
form过滤符
:enabled, :disabled, :checked, :selected.

属性:
attr(name), attr({name:value, }), attr(key, value), attr(key, fn), removeAttr(name)
类: addClass(class), hasClass(class), removeClass(class), toggleClass(class)
html(), html(value), text(), text(text), val(), val(value), value([])多值东西。

遍历jQuery对象。
过滤: eq(index), hasClass(class), filter(expr), filter(fn), is(expr), map(callback),
not(expr), slice(start, end)
查找, add(expr), 添加,
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值